(Minneapolis: Mike Taibbi) The problems for renters when landlords can’t pay the mortgage on their property featured; statistics cited. [Renters Latonya BRAY, Brian HOLDEN, Holden’s WIFE – comment.] [Catholic Charities Father John ESTREM- comments on rental families made homeless by the mortgage crisis.] [Minneapolis City Council president Barbara JOHNSON- comments on the foreclosures.] [Massachusetts Law Reform Institute Judith LIBEN- says in most states foreclosure terminates the tenancy.]
